Hi Everyone, I'm trying to install cyrus-imapd-2.2.9 on my Apple G4 running OS X 10.3.7 (please note that this is not MacOS X Server, which I know has an IMAP server built-in). I want to set this up on a G4 that I don't want to install OS X Server on.
I've installed the prerequisite applications (Fink, libsasl, Berkeley DB, as well as gcc & Gnu Make). All went swimmingly, but I am bumping up against the following in trying to ./configure for imapd. I get the following error, immediately after typing ./configure: checking build system type... configure: error: cannot guess build type; you must specify one I tried entering: ./configure --build=macosx and ./configure --build=darwin But, neither got me past that point. >From perusing the innards of the configure script, it seems that the only builds are linux, solaris, and AIX. I'm hoping that I'm not the first to try and build this package for straight MacOS X! To that end, here's my question! Has anyone successfully built cyrus-imapd for MacOS X 10.3 (Panther)? What magic did you have to do to get past the configure? Is there another version I should be trying? Thanks for any help.
